Cute little place if you want a boba tea fix. Service is slow, but there was just the one girl taking order and making everything. We were not in a rush so we did not mind waiting, otherwise we probably would say the wait time is rather inefficient.
A good amount of options for tea and smoothie.
The bubble waffle was good and made fresh.
My lavender tea did not taste any sort close to lavender, but was still good.
Low key wish they have other snack options beside those chips on the counter and acai bowls.
The price was okay. Paid $15 for the large tea and plain bubble waffles (with tips).
Probably will try other Boba tea places first before going back to this one again.

The Boba Company catered our conference in Orlando and the team was an absolute pleasure to work with! They provided 300 ice-cold drinks per day, for a two day conference, and the setup was seamless. They provided coolers, ice, and stands for the duration of the conference, and even delivered the drinks directly to us. Delicious drinks and a great team. Thank you!

I’ve never been here before so I’ve only tried the wintermelon milk tea (something I was excited to order since it’s my favorite tea and I rarely see it in milk tea shops in the area), I took one sip and started coughing from how overly sweet it was and how way too fragrant the tea was! It didn’t quite taste like wintermelon either (maybe it was seeped too long?), and I didn’t see anything about sweetness levels on the menu so I totally forgot to ask if it was even an option, but if you’re sensitive to sweetness like me, definitely say something. Not a place to hang out either. I’d probably just try something else on the menu next time
